Harnessing the Power of Gratitude in Management
In the realm of management, effective leadership hinges on a variety of attributes. While skills like strategic thinking are undeniably crucial, there's a potent force often overlooked: demonstrating gratitude. When managers frequently communicate their appreciation for their team's efforts, a ripple effect of constructive change occurs.
- Initially, gratitude fosters a atmosphere of respect within the workplace. Employees who feel valued are more likely to be engaged in their roles, leading to higher productivity and happiness.
- Secondly, gratitude builds relationships between managers and their teams. When managers recognize individual achievements, it forges connections. This sense of connection enhances communication, collaboration, and overall team performance.
- Lastly, gratitude functions as a powerful motivator. When employees feel appreciated, they are more likely to go the extra mile. This significantly impacts the firm's progress.
Incorporating gratitude into management practices is a simple yet profound way to transform the workplace. By consistently showing appreciation, managers can create a supportive environment where employees feel respected, leading to increased productivity and ultimately, organizational success.

Nurturing a Culture of Gratitude: A Management Mantra
In today's dynamic and often challenging work environment, it's crucial for leaders to cultivate a culture of gratitude. This involves intentionally fostering an atmosphere where employees feel recognized for their contributions and efforts.
A grateful workplace can boost employee motivation, leading to enhanced productivity and overall job satisfaction.
When employees feel thankful, they are more likely to be optimistic and team-oriented.
Here are some practical strategies to cultivate a culture of gratitude within your organization:
* Consistently express thanks to employees for their hard work and achievements.
* Foster a workplace where employees feel comfortable sharing their ideas without hesitation.
* Acknowledge both individual and team successes.
By integrating these practices, you can foster a truly grateful work environment where employees feel fulfilled.
